New Path Connecting To Maloneys Beach Foreshore

A new 450 metre path will complete the Northcove Road footpath. By connecting two existing sections the continuous 1.6 kilometre path from Long Beach Road to the Maloneys Beach foreshore will be finished by the end of the year, providing easier and safer walking for the people of Long Beach.

Work on the path begins this month, including the relocation of services and the removal of some trees - including five mature spotted gums - to enable the project. Footpath construction begins a few weeks later. The new section of path will match the style and layout of the existing paths.

The work is funded by Council as previous grant applications for this project were unsuccessful.
